In
1977 Cherry Valley Racing Team was formed
with the main ethos of providing a platform
for bringing together the elite riders of
the Lincolnshire region to race together as
one team and provide a stepping stone from
club level cycling to an organised racing
team environment.
Nearly
30 years later, the team ethos hasn’t
changed and over the winter new riders have
joined the team including Andy Hayton from
Winteringham and Jon Surtees from Tattershall.
The
team achieved 24 victories in 2005 and 18
second places, with team captain Ian Dalton
winning the National Circuit Time Trial Championships
(age 35-39). Most 2005 Lincolnshire time trials
were dominated by Cherry Valley with wins
from Ian Dalton, Andy Moore and Andy Lintin
and supported by Sam and Aaron Tuplin while
road racing was once again on the Cherry Valley
agenda with victories from Gareth Williams
supported by Richard Robinson.
Most
notable riders to be groomed by Cherry Valley
RT were formidable 1980’s road riders
Kevin Davis and Simon Goodge, who both rode
at International level representing Great
Britain. Roy Harrison and Mick Daley had successful
road racing careers at Cherry Valley also
in the 80's and early 90' while more recently
current National British Cycling under-23
coach Rod Ellingworth rode for Cherry Valley
RT before turning professional in the mid
1990’s.
